Web12 sep. 2024 · A gas cylinder is a containment apparatus that will store a gaseous compound under pressure for use in medical settings. The physical form of the stored compound can be gas and/or liquid, with the ultimate output from the apparatus being gaseous. The first-generation Ford Edge (2007-2014) is 185.7 inches long, 75.8 wide, and 67 tall.
